Hoe een batchbestand te maken
Een batchbestand bevat een DOS-script en wordt meestal gemaakt om taken te automatiseren die vaak worden uitgevoerd. In plaats van dezelfde opdrachten steeds opnieuw te schrijven, hoeft u alleen maar op het batchbestand te dubbelklikken. Het maken van een batchbestand is eenvoudiger dan het lijkt, het enige moeilijke is om ervoor te zorgen dat u het in de juiste volgorde doet. Met goed uitgevoerde batchbestanden bespaart u op de lange termijn veel tijd, vooral als u repetitieve taken uitvoert.
stappen
Opmerking: In Linux worden opdrachtregelscripts gebruikt in plaats van batchbestanden. Raadpleeg deze handleiding voor meer informatie over het schrijven van opdrachtregelscripts in Linux.
1
Open "Notepad" in Windows. Met het notitieblok kunt u een code als een tekstbestand maken en deze vervolgens opslaan wanneer u klaar bent met het batchbestand. U kunt de notebook openen door op te klikken "inwijding" → "programma`s" → "accessoires" → "memo pad". U kunt ook invoeren "memo pad" in de doos "lopen".
2
Leer enkele opdrachten in standaardbatches. Batchbestanden voeren een DOS-script uit - daarom zijn de commando`s die u kunt gebruiken vergelijkbaar met hen. Hier zijn enkele van de belangrijkste:
3
Schrijf een programma om een map te maken. Een van de gemakkelijkste manieren om te leren hoe u batchbestanden maakt, is om eerst aandacht te besteden aan basistaken. U kunt bijvoorbeeld een batchbestand gebruiken om snel meerdere mappen te maken:
MKDIR c: example1MKDIR c: example2
4288-4.jpg" class ="afbeelding lightbox">
4
Sla het bestand op Nadat u de code hebt ingevoerd, kunt u het bestand opslaan met behulp van het batchbestandstype. Klik op "Bestand" → "Opslaan als".
4288-4b1.jpg" class ="afbeelding lightbox">
4288-4b2.jpg" class ="afbeelding lightbox">
4288-4b3.jpg" class ="afbeelding lightbox">
5
Schrijf de code om een eenvoudig back-upprogramma te maken. Batchbestanden zijn uitstekend voor het uitvoeren van meerdere opdrachten, vooral als u ze configureert om ze meerdere keren uit te voeren. Met de XCOPY-opdracht kunt u een batchbestand maken dat de bestanden van de geselecteerde mappen naar de beveiligingsmap kopieert, alleen door de bestanden te overschrijven die sinds de laatste kopie zijn bijgewerkt:
@ECHO OFFXCOPY c: oorspronkelijke c: beveiligingsmap / m / e / y
6
Sla het bestand op Nadat u de code hebt ingevoerd, kunt u het bestand opslaan met behulp van het batchbestandstype. Klik op "Bestand" → "Opslaan als".
7
Schrijf een meer geavanceerd back-upprogramma. Hoewel het eenvoudig is om de bestanden van de ene map naar de andere te kopiëren, wat gebeurt er als u ze tegelijkertijd wilt classificeren? Op dit punt verschijnt het commando "VOOR / IN / DO". U kunt deze opdracht gebruiken om aan te geven waar het bestand naartoe gaat op basis van de extensie:
@ECHO OFFcd c: sourceREM Dit is de locatie van de bestanden die u wilt classificeren FOR %% f IN (* .doc * .txt) DO XCOPY c: source "%% f" c: text / m / yREM Dit verplaatst elk bestand met een .doc REM- of .txt-extensie van c: source ac: textREM %% f is aFOR-variabele %% f IN (* .jpg * .jpg * .jpg ) DO XCOPY C: source "%% f" c: images / m / yREM Dit verplaatst elk bestand met een .jpg, .jpg REM of .jpg extensie van c: source naar c: images
8
Sla het bestand op Nadat u de code hebt ingevoerd, kunt u het bestand opslaan met behulp van het batchbestandstype. Klik op "Bestand" → "Opslaan als".
tips
- U kunt een afzonderlijke editor gebruiken als UltraEdit om uw batchbestand te bewerken. Maar in de meeste gevallen zijn ze een verspilling van tijd wanneer u eenvoudige batchbestanden schrijft.
- U moet aanhalingstekens gebruiken als u een map of bestand met spaties in de naam wilt openen, zoals het starten van "C: Documents and Settings ".
- Batch-bestanden kunnen ook de extensie .cmd hebben vanaf Windows 2000. Er is geen verschil in de werking, maar .cmd-bestanden werken met 32 bits en .bat-bestanden met 16.
waarschuwingen
- Afhankelijk van de opdrachten die u gebruikt, kan het resultaat gevaarlijk zijn. Zorg ervoor dat u weet wat u doet en dat uw code niet gevaarlijk is, bijvoorbeeld batchopdrachten om bestanden te verwijderen.
Delen op sociale netwerken:
Verwant
- Hoe het systeemsymbool op uw school te openen
- Hoe een Minecraft-server te updaten
- Hoe een snelkoppeling toe te voegen van `Openen met Kladblok als beheerder` van het…
- Hoe een computer uit te zetten met Kladblok
- Hoe een PC op afstand uit te schakelen via LAN
- Hoe een Microsoft Windows-bestand te verwijderen met behulp van een batchbestand
- Hoe het standaardlettertype voor Windows Notepad te wijzigen
- Hoe te chatten met opdrachtprompt
- Hoe maak je een eenvoudig programma in C
- Hoe een wachtwoord in te stellen in een .bat-bestand
- Hoe maak je een eenvoudig wormvirus met twee regels code?
- Hoe maak je een `elektronische pomp` met behulp van Kladblok
- Hoe de Java Software Development Kit te installeren
- Hoe bestanden en mappen te verbergen met behulp van Batch-bestanden
- Hoe een eenvoudig spel te programmeren met behulp van batch-script
- Hoe een computer te vergrendelen door een batchbestand te maken
- 7Zip gebruiken om meerdere gecomprimeerde mappen te maken in één enkele procedure
- Hoe de opdrachtinterpretator en het programma in Batch te gebruiken
- Hoe de taal van Microsoft batch-verwerkingsbestanden te gebruiken
- De stationsaanduiding in Windows XP wijzigen met een batchbestand
- Hoe matrixregen te maken in Command Prompt